In this article, we determine the Hausdorff dimension of the set of exactly ψ-approximable vectors over local fields of positive characteristic. This result is the function field analogue of a recent theorem of Bandi and de Saxce in the real setting BdS25, and extends the main theorem of Zhang Zha12 to higher dimensions. Our approach adapts the method of Bandi and de Saxce to the ultrametric setting, enabling us to overcome difficulties arising from the failure of the well-separatedness property for rational functions in higher dimensions.
